What is a Acceptance Letter For Termination Of Contract?
The Acceptance Letter for Termination of Contract is a crucial document in Singapore's business environment, used when one party needs to formally acknowledge receipt and acceptance of a contract termination notice. This document is essential for maintaining clear records and preventing future disputes about the termination's validity. It typically includes acknowledgment of the termination notice, confirmation of the effective date, any final obligations or settlements, and relevant terms from the original contract. The letter should comply with Singapore's Contract Act and related legislation, ensuring all parties have a clear understanding of the termination's terms and conditions.

When do you need this document?
You need this acceptance letter when you receive a termination notice from another party and wish to formally acknowledge your agreement to end the contractual relationship. This is particularly important in employment situations where your employer has provided termination notice, commercial agreements where a business partner seeks to end operations, or service contracts where either party initiates termination procedures. The letter becomes essential when the original contract requires written acceptance of termination, when you want to confirm specific termination terms like final payment dates, or when you need to establish a clear paper trail for legal protection.
Key legal considerations
Your acceptance letter must clearly reference the original contract and the termination notice received, including specific dates and any relevant contract clauses. You should confirm the effective termination date, acknowledge any final obligations such as return of property or completion of outstanding work, and address settlement of final payments or compensation. The document should specify whether you waive any claims against the terminating party or reserve certain rights. Include provisions for handling confidential information, return of company property, and compliance with any post-termination restrictions. Ensure the acceptance is unconditional unless specific conditions are negotiated, and confirm that all parties understand their remaining obligations after contract termination.
Legal requirements in Singapore
Under Singapore's Contract Act (Chapter 53), your acceptance letter must demonstrate clear and unambiguous consent to the termination terms. For employment contracts, the Employment Act (Chapter 91) requires compliance with statutory notice periods and may mandate specific termination procedures. The letter should be signed and dated by an authorized representative, with proper identification of both accepting and terminating parties. You must ensure compliance with the Personal Data Protection Act 2012 (PDPA) when handling personal information during termination. The Civil Law Act (Chapter 43) governs the enforceability of your acceptance, requiring that the termination agreement meets legal validity requirements including proper consideration and mutual consent. Keep detailed records of all termination correspondence to satisfy Singapore's documentation requirements for contract disputes.
